Spicewood volunteer firefighters like wrecks

Article Image Alt Text

BY ALEXANDRIA RANDOLPH

While Spicewood Volunteer Firefighters volunteer their time to clean up wrecks and mitigate mayhem, their annual fundraiser is what mayhem is all about.

The 25th Annual Spicewood Destruction Derby will take place Saturday, Sept. 10, from 4 p.m. to 11 p.m. on the grounds behind the Spicewood Volunteer Fire Department at 9805 Texas 71 East. Proceeds from the event will benefit the fire department and EMS services.

Assistant Fire Chief Billy Ludwig said the crowds like wrecks and carnage – demolition derby style, that is!

“It's an accident; it's hard to keep your eyes off of it, whether it's in the side of the road or in an arena,” he said. “If there is mayhem, people will come… they'll have a smashing good time!”

One major addition to the derby this year is beer sales, whereas previously spectators were permitted to bring their own coolers.

“People don't know how to keep them out of the stands,” he joked.

Coach Hale dead at 74 in Spicewood auto accident

Article Image Alt Text

Courtesy of The University of Texas
Coach Clovis Hale has died at age 74.

By Glynis Crawford Smith

The Highlander

One of the greats in Texas coaching was killed Saturday, July 2, in a one-car accident on Texas 71 in Spicewood.

Clovis Hale, 74, who resided in Spicewood, was alone in his 2003 Tahoe left the unimproved shoulder of the road about 4:16 p.m. The report by Department of Public Safety Trooper Jose Colombo said the vehicle struck a power pole and continued through a fence into trees before his vehicle rolled one and a half times.
